About the Event

Fall in, recruits! Step back in time and experience what life was like for young Americans training to serve in World War II. In this immersive, hands-on program, you’ll watch an actual WWII training video, then you'll take part in a simulated WWII Drill and Ceremonies guided by museum staff in period uniforms. Can you keep up with the fast-paced training like new recruits did in the 1940s? Learn how to march in formation and follow drill commands. Along the way, you'll discover how teamwork, discipline, and determination helped prepare thousands of young people for life in the military during one of the most important times in world history.


This program brings history to life through movement and interactive learning—perfect for those who want to explore the past in an engaging and unforgettable way.
